I - Introduction and Background

The purpose of this project was to investigate a problem/idea and implement a motorized mechanism to solve/facilitate it. The resulting working assembly would then ideally involve a closed kinematic chain with a sliding link on a rotating link. Group 5 decided to work on creating a crank slider mechanism to crush aluminum cans. The goal of the can crusher would be to be a functioning prototype that could crush cans in a safe manner and out-perform the efficiency an average person is capable of. The team sought to create a prototype that was full scale, cheap and easy to make, and could easily be modified to repurpose the crank slider.
